Transaction 644333e1375931aff03b1c4de5914b869ba937c21b1c1c74d8989d57371b3949

1 Input
2 Outputs
  • 644333e1375931aff03b1c4de5914b869ba937c21b1c1c74d8989d57371b3949:0
  • value  1406767
    address  3KqA7BP1fjLKqtfi7Ln5LxyZHcsz75LmxW
  • 644333e1375931aff03b1c4de5914b869ba937c21b1c1c74d8989d57371b3949:1
  • value  2865240
    address  1ELdndE1g6KXHG9gmmNHCsUdYfTnMJpMbH